Today's Scripture:
"For our light and momentary troubles are achieving for us an eternal glory that far outweighs them all."  ( 2 Corinthians 4:17 NIV )
 
Today's Word:
Troubles and trials are only temporary! In fact, this verse tells us they are momentary. Compared with eternity, our troubles won’t last long at all! When you stand strong in faith during the difficult times, you are building faith in your life and also achieving eternal glory.

If you are in the middle of tough times today, look to God. The Bible says that He is the Author and Finisher of your faith. He is the one who writes faith on your heart and then develops it to completion on the inside of you. Your part is to open your heart and choose those words of faith and victory. Remember, your words set the course for your life. As you remind yourself that your troubles are only momentary and declare your trust and hope in God, you will see His hand moving in your life. It won’t be long until you’re past those momentary troubles and experiencing His eternal glory!
 
Prayer for Today:
Heavenly Father, thank You for Your eternal glory at work in me. I cast my cares on You, knowing that my trials and troubles are temporary. Thank You for Your eternal blessing on every area of my life in Jesus’ name! Amen.
